Example 1 Parameters: source - the ApplicationContext that has been started (must not be null) Spring SpringMVC. Spring Boot 1.3.0 or later . I'm just writing a short message to the console to prove the method was called. Example The following code shows how to use ContextStartedEvent from org.springframework.context.event. Spring provides RestTemplateclass to create RESTful web service client application. 1spring. Spring Boot provides a number of predefined ApplicationEvent s that are tied to the lifecycle of a SpringApplication. Java publishEvent org.springframework.context.support.AbstractApplicationContext . org.aopalliance.aop; org.aopalliance.intercept; org.apache.commons.logging; org.apache.commons.logging.impl; org.springframework.aop; org.springframework . spring contextstartedeventhalf term england 2021. spring . ContextRefreshedEvent : This event is triggered upon spring context start and refresh events. Spring Boot Java Spring Boot ; Spring Boot Starters; Spring Boot . Most Spring Boot applications need minimal Spring configuration. Spring Boot makes it easy to create stand-alone, production-grade Spring based Applications that you can "just run". liubao68 added the bug label on Nov 1, 2020. liubao68 added this to the 2.0.1 milestone on Nov 1, 2020. Application Metrics. Starter for using Spring Boot's Actuator which provides production ready features to help you monitor and manage your application. Event raised when an ApplicationContext gets started.. spring boot We can also use the method to deal components with no configuration for autostart. 1Spring?SpringIoCAOPJavaXMLJavaSpringCore . During the initialization of the Spring context, Spring will inject an instance of the bean factory used to create this bean into the class. Spring Boot . Spring ApplicationContext Spring Spring Spring It also accepts a --queued flag allowed queued event listeners. SpringMVC. 1@ComponentfinishRefresh (). We take an opinionated view of the Spring platform and third-party libraries so you can get started with minimum fuss. This allows MyListener to be notified when the context has refreshed and one can use that to run arbitrary code when the application context has fully started. This method is called when spring context is refreshed. Note: The annotation support for event listener was added in Spring 4.2. The Spring Context is running but may change later in the lifecycle. The Spring IoC container is responsible for managing the objects of an application. The ContextStartedEvent is not getting fired in Spring Boot application when application is started with this format - public class DemoApplication { public static . You can vote up the ones you like or vote down the ones you don't like, and go to the original project or source file by following the links above each example. 05 Nov 2020. By default, the listener is invoked synchronously. Events associated with application context are common for all Spring-based applications. Packages. ContextStartedEvent ConfigurableApplicationContext ApplicationContext start() ApplicationContext . Agen Judi Online & Agen Sbobet Terpercaya yang Menyediakan Pembuatan Account Permainan Judi Online, Seperti : Judi Bola Online, Taruhan Bola, Sobet Casino, Poker Online, Sbobet dan IBCBET We can name the bean method whatever we want, that doesn't matter here. import org.springframework.boot.SpringApplication; import org.springframework.boot.autoconfigure . - ContextStartedEvent , . 3SpringAOP . Answer: There are many standard Spring events serving respective purpose and few among them are ContextStartedEvent, ContextRefreshedEvent, ContextStoppedEvent, ContextClosedEvent, RequestHandledEvent etc. com.zuidaima.register Spring 1. ContextStartedEvent By calling the start () method on the ConfigurableApplicationContext, we trigger this event and start the ApplicationContext. Generics support For example, a ContextStartedEvent is published when the context is started and ContextStoppedEvent is published when the context is stopped. When event is fired, a proper instance of ContextRefreshedEvent is passed by the framework. spring(redis)redisredis31.()[]2.3.[]:1. Spring ContextRefreshedEvent tutorial with examples Previous Next. ContextStoppedEvent This event is published when the Spring Context is stopped. ContextStartedEvent; ContextClosedEvent; ContextStoppedEvent; RequestHandledEvent WebDispatcherServletWebSpringMVCSpring; Spring Boot . It provides basic functionalities for . spring-config-register.xml . 50,000 university students give it its youthful appeal, and as an economic and cultural hub of Slovenia, it has a lot to offer to locals and visitors alike. The ApplicationContext publishes certain types of events when loading the beans. Example 1 . Spring ContextStartedEvent tutorial with examples Previous Next. in the root package) and put your custom code inside the onApplicationEvent method. The following are the list of spring framework events that can be triggered at the spring context initialization. SpringBoot PrepareEnviroment StandardServletEnvironment List . Here, BeanFactory is the root interface for accessing the Spring container. An exciting mix of different cultural traditions. f6c08a2. It's never crowded - but also never boring. Categories. Spring Web MVC spring spring-mvc spring-boot spring-security Spring@RepositoryRestControlleruri spring spring-mvc Spring org.jboss.msc.service.failmsc1-6MSC000001:jboss.undertow.deployment.default-server.default-host spring hibernate maven jboss The test checks 3 things: if the result of controller corresponds to expected view name, if event listener took 5 seconds to response (Thread.sleep executed without any problem) and if controller's action took 5 seconds to generate the view (because of listener's sleep) too. Moreover, using refresh () on ConfigurableApplicationContext interface this event also can get published. July and August are the warmest months with daily highs somewhere between 25 and 30 C (77 and 86 F) with . springbootspringboot(spring): - ApplicationRunnerCommandLineRunner - Spring BeanInitializingBean,init-methodPostConstruct - Spring Spring Boot is an open-source, java-based framework that provides support for Rapid Application Development and gives a platform for developing stand-alone and production-ready spring applications with a need for very few configurations. This events is most commonly used for initializing the data at the start up. Spring. ContextStartedEvent.class}) public void handleContextEvent() { System.out.println("context event received "); } } } Original Post Filtering events with a condition A listener method can filter events by specifying Spring Expression language (SpEL) with 'condition' element of @EventListener . ApplicationEvent. [ huaweicloud#60 ]spring bootContextStartedEvent. In practice, you will not use this event very often. ContextStartedEvent public ContextStartedEvent ( ApplicationContext source) Create a new ContextStartedEvent. ContextStartedEvent . We can register listeners for these events by adding the listener manually: Event handling in the ApplicationContext is provided through the ApplicationEvent class and ApplicationListener interface. Spring Boot-4- . 293,000) is one of the smallest European capitals. Spring ContextClosedEvent tutorial with examples Previous Next. ii. ContextStartedEvent This event is published when the Spring Context is started. Event raised when an ApplicationContext gets started. As a matter of fact, the method is typically used to restart beans after an explicit stop. This event is published when the Spring Context is fully prepared but not refreshed. Since: 2.5 Author: Mark Fisher, Juergen Hoeller See Also: ContextStoppedEvent, Serialized Form finishRefresh () . License. Ljubljana (pop. SpringSpring.,,,,.Spring,Spring Beans.Spring IoCJavaPOJO(XML,Java,Java) . @Configuration . In Spring Framework 4.2 we have revisited the event infrastructure in three main areas that I am going to explain in this post. Provides the ability to publish events to listener beans by using ContextStartedEvent and . 2springDI. For example: The interfaces BeanFactory and ApplicationContext represent the Spring IoC container. ContextRefreshedEvent annotation will also get executed when the springBoot application starts, But the difference between ApplicationReadyEvent and ContextRefreshedEvent is - ContextRefreshedEvent will get executed when ApplicationReadyEvent is getting intialized. Tags. Spring ContextRefreshedEvent ContextStartedEvent ContextStoppedEvent ContextClo. It uses dependency injection to achieve inversion of control. 1. Spring Boot Starter Actuator. 4 The ContextStartedEvent is sent when ApplicationContext.start () is called. Event raised when an ApplicationContext gets initialized or refreshed. Spring BootSpringApplication; 16 Spring ; JavaSpring; Tomcat ; JavaSpring; Spring Bean Some events are actually triggered before the ApplicationContext is created, so we cannot register a listener on those as a @Bean. Spring Old Navy provides the latest fashions at great prices for the whole family. ContextStartedEvent: spring,ConfigurableApplicationContextstartspringRefreshedEvent ContextStoppedEvent: ConfigurableApplicationContext.stop()stopstart ContextClosedEvent Spring BootSpringApplication; 16 Spring ; JavaSpring; Tomcat ; JavaSpring; Spring Bean Spring Spring BeanFactory ApplicationContext bean BeanFactory ( bean ),BeanFactory . To execute some code when the Spring Boot application startup simply add the following ApplicationStartup class somewhere in your project (e.g. liubao68 added a commit to liubao68/dubbo-servicecomb that referenced this issue on Nov 1, 2020. 07-10 165 springbootrun() . monitoring spring management metrics starter performance. SpringSpring SpringJavaEEPOJOJavaBeanOOPSpringIOC . Note that you can name the class as you want, ApplicationStartup is just an example. This method is called by the methods that: start the context (ContextStartedEvent is published), stop the context (ContextStoppedEvent published), refresh the context (ContextRefreshedEvent is trigerred) and close the context (with ContextClosedEvent). 2SpringBootlistenerslisteners. SpringBoot . Maven Dependency 3. Spring ApplicationListener Spring's Standard Custom Events #2423874 ; Spring's ApplicationListener: . It can be handy for doing cleanup work, like closing connections. RESTful Web Service URLs and Response Status Code for CRUD Operation 4. Example 1 So ContextRefreshedEvent will get executed even before ApplicationReadyEvent. If you're looking for the very warmest time to visit Ljubljana, then June, July and August are your safest bet. If you want ContextStartedEvent to be sent then you'll need to start the context. However SpringApplication.run () doesn't call start (), it only calls refresh (). The following examples show how to use org.springframework.boot.context.event.ApplicationEnvironmentPreparedEvent.These examples are extracted from open source . Springcontext4 ContextStartedEvent. This event is published when the Spring Boot Application is starting up and is first available for inspection and modification. Apache 2.0. Spring. That said, compared to popular tourist destinations worldwide, Ljubljana is known for having very agreeable temperatures. Ranking. For our use case, we'll be more interested in ContextStartedEvent and ContextRefreshedEvent.. java.util.logging, logback, log4j) allowing the end user to plug in the desired logging framework at deployment time. The ContextStartedEvent is not getting fired in Spring Boot application when application is started with this format - public class DemoApplication { public static . ConfigurableApplicationContext.start(). public class ContextStartedEvent extends ApplicationContextEvent. Introduction. Spring Boot 2.2.4 Gradle 6.0.1 Application Events The Spring framework triggers various events. Technologies Used 2. Spring Boot javascript . Event raised when an ApplicationContext gets closed. MessageSource . Example The following code shows how to use ContextClosedEvent from org.springframework.context.event. Contents 1. ContextClosedEvent This event is similar to the ContextStoppedEvent 1.. In this example, I'm not interacting with the bean factory. The following examples show how to use org.springframework.boot.context.event.ApplicationPreparedEvent.These examples are extracted from open source projects. MessageSource . Event raised when an ApplicationContext gets started.. Free Introduction to Spring Tutorial . ContextStartedEvent The Simple Logging Facade for Java (SLF4J) serves as a simple facade or abstraction for various logging frameworks (e.g. Example The following code shows how to use ContextRefreshedEvent from org.springframework.context.event. 2Spring . SpringBoot- . recommendation of Spring historical articles, 1. Springboot1. SpringrefreshSpringbootSpring Explore Ljubljana Region. public class ContextStartedEvent extends ApplicationContextEvent. A Standard of Event Handlers There are several standard events in Spring Framework which are as follow: i. ContextRefreshedEvent This event gets published when ApplicationContext gets initialized or refreshed. Here on this page we will create Spring RESTful web service CRUD example using CrudRepositoryand MySQL with complete detail step by step. In this example, we are going to learn how to use SLF4J in Spring projects with an example of Spring Boot application. Since: 2.5 Author: Mark Fisher, Juergen Hoeller See Also: ContextStoppedEvent, Serialized Form @Component public class AnnotationDrivenEventListener { @EventListener public void handleContextStart(ContextStartedEvent cse) { System.out.println ( "Handling context started event." ); } } As before, the method signature declares the event type it consumes.
Command To Kill Ender Dragon Bedrock, Nc 6th Grade Reading Eog Released Test, Parlee Beach Water Quality 2022, Gumball Vending Machine, Noise Ordinance Richlands Nc, Canon Digital Photo Professional For Windows, Aveda Institute Denver Jobs, Lehigh Valley Academy Clubs, Europa League Prize Money 2022,